天润乳业牛只存栏年内减少1.29万头 募资逾7亿乳制品项目已投入试运营
Chang Jiang Shang Bao· 2025-10-27 23:52
Core Viewpoint - Tianrun Dairy is facing significant financial challenges, reporting a net loss of 10.61 million yuan in the first three quarters of 2025, compared to a profit of 22.27 million yuan in the same period last year, primarily due to increased culling of low-value cows and provisions for bad debts related to student milk and nurturing projects [1][4][5]. Financial Performance - For the first three quarters of 2025, Tianrun Dairy achieved operating revenue of 2.074 billion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 3.81% [1][4]. - The company reported a net loss of 10.61 million yuan, with the first quarter alone accounting for a significant portion of this loss, at 73.30 million yuan [4][5]. - Revenue for the second and third quarters was 771 million yuan and 678 million yuan, showing year-on-year declines of 3.94% and 4.84%, respectively [5]. Operational Adjustments - Since 2024, the company has been optimizing its cattle structure by increasing the culling of cows, resulting in a decrease in the number of cows from 64,800 at the end of 2024 to 51,900 by the end of the third quarter of 2025 [1][5]. - The company has indicated that it is actively responding to market conditions through strategic adjustments and refined management, aiming for "sales growth and reduced losses" [8]. Project Development - Tianrun Dairy's project for an annual production capacity of 200,000 tons of dairy products has seen a total investment of 367 million yuan, with an investment progress of 51.5% as of the end of 2024 [2][10]. - By mid-2025, the cumulative investment had increased to 381 million yuan, with a progress rate of 53.47% [10]. - The project is reported to have been completed and is in trial operation as of September 2025 [11]. Market Context - The dairy farming industry in China is currently experiencing overall losses, with cumulative income losses projected at 70 billion yuan from 2023 to 2025 [6]. - The first half of 2025 saw a 0.3% decline in national dairy product output compared to the previous year, exacerbated by intensified market price competition [8].
天润乳业净利润陷历史新低,收购资产时机不佳
Xin Jing Bao· 2025-05-09 15:39
Core Viewpoint - Xinjiang Tianrun Dairy Industry Co., Ltd. has reported significant declines in net profit, with a 69.24% drop in 2024 and a loss of 73.30 million yuan in Q1 2025, marking the lowest performance in nearly a decade [1][3][2] Financial Performance - In Q1 2025, Tianrun Dairy's revenue was 625 million yuan, down 2.5% year-on-year, with a net profit loss of 73.30 million yuan, a staggering decline of 1713.36% [2] - For the full year 2024, the company reported revenue of 2.804 billion yuan, a 3.33% increase, but net profit fell to 43.66 million yuan, a 69.26% decrease [3] - The decline in net profit is attributed to increased culling of low-yield cows and inventory impairment provisions for milk powder [2][3] Market Conditions - The dairy and cattle farming industries are facing challenges, with a 3.5% year-on-year decrease in national cattle inventory and a 12.3% drop in fresh milk prices in major producing provinces [2] - The company is experiencing a phase of oversupply in milk sources and intensified market competition, prompting it to optimize its core herd and explore new sales channels [2][3] Acquisition Impact - The acquisition of Xinjiang New Agricultural Dairy Co., Ltd. has significantly impacted Tianrun Dairy's profits, with a reported loss of 95.35 million yuan attributed to this acquisition in 2023 [4][5] - New Agricultural Dairy's performance has been poor post-acquisition, with losses continuing into 2024, further straining Tianrun Dairy's financials [5][6] Strategic Focus - Despite challenges, Tianrun Dairy's revenue from markets outside Xinjiang has shown growth, with 2024 figures indicating a 9.25% increase in revenue from these markets [7][8] - The company aims to leverage its advantages in Xinjiang's milk sources to build a robust product matrix and industry system [10]
